richie 1 Posted January 22, 2008 Report Share Posted January 22, 2008 thought id put this up as someone has just asked about one... i bought one the other day as im just starting to get into ratting & put it to use on sunday. for the first four hours it was working great with out any problems. i had it turned off for a while whilst we had a break, then after 30 minutes or so i started it back up again " by this time the weather turned, it got windier & started to drizzle", it ignited for about 5 seconds & then went out. i tried to start it again over the next half an hour but it wouldnt have it, even by placing a lighter underneath where is advised if the igniter fails which it didnt, but i thought this would give it a better chance of getting it going. took it home & let it get back to normal temperature & kept trying it but still no joy, even tried it the next day, & no joy . i rang ARTHUR CARTER & they said i should send it back in to them to have it checked over. i said to them i thought it had a problem with the gas leaving the nozzle as i could hardly hear any gas hissing out which i could here when it was working fine, they agreed that this could be the problem & it wouldnt be the first time it has happened. i sent it off today so ill see what they say the problem is.. pros: easy to start / when working properly with no gas feed faults ! pumps out shit loads of pure white smoke the oil seems to last ages cons: you wouldnt want to stay down wind of it for too long as the smell is sickly its gone back to MR CARTER only having used it once. ill let you know the results & outcome when i get it back. im glad the lads i invited down had a couple of two stroke smokers ! ive now got myself a two stroke blower that im going to convert !
